vorrei sapere se è possibile in qualche modo far comparire il valore del parametro usato per fare lo screener. esempio se voglio ipervenduto con rsi >70 i valori dell’rsi dei titoli risultato dello screener.
Devi metterlo nei criteri, tra parentesi tonde:
X = Rsi[14](close) > 70
Screener[x](Rsi[14](close) AS “Rsi”)
Grazie, se i criteri sono 2 o 3 posso vedere anche il secondo ed il terzo, ad con esempio cci > 150 e Volume > 150000 posso vedere anche cci e volume?
No, solo un criterio è consentito, però il numero può essere grande e se vuoi puoi usare 2 cifre per Rsi, fino a 99, 3 per Cci e 5 per il volume/100, cioè 1634562 diventa 16346 arrotondato.
Per metterli insieme dovresti iniziare col più grande, il Volume a destra, con le cifre meno significative, poi aggiungere il Cci * 100000 in modo che occupi le 3 posizioni a sinistra del volume e poi aggiungere Rsi * 10000000 in modo che occupi le cifre a sinistra del Cci.
Ad esempio Rsi=81, Cci=174, Volume=16346 (ridotto come già indicato), diverrebbero come criterio:
8117416346
tu lo vedi e sai che le prime due cifre a sinistra sono l’Rsi, poi tre cifre sono il Cci e le ultime cinque il volume/100.
Solo che l’ordinamento lo fa in base all’Rsi perché sono le cifre più significative.
Non c’è altra soluzione.
scusa ma si può fare lo stesso usando un indicatore personalizzato (creato da me)? Grazie
Cioè, richiamare un indicatore da ProScreener?
Certo, questo è lo screener:
A = CALL "Prova"(close)
SCREENER[A](A AS "1=↑,2=↓")
qusto è l’indicatore PROVA (senza nessun parametro da indicare, a parte il CLOSE tra parentesi) richiamato dallo screener:
x = 0
IF close > average[20] THEN
x = 1
ELSIF close < average[20] then
x = 2
endif
return x